Transport coefficients of quark-gluon plasma
Authors:S Chakrabarty
Institution:(1) Theoretical Nuclear Physics Division, Saha Institute of Nuclear Physics, 700 009 Calcutta, India
Abstract:Transport coefficients of quark-gluon plasma are discussed in the framework of relativistic kinetic theory with the relaxation time approximation of Boltzmann transport equation. The expressions for the coefficients of shear and volume viscosities and heat conductivity are derived assuming quark-gluon plasma to be a non-reactive mixture of quarks, anti-quarks and gluons. A lowest order in deviations from local thermal equilibrium and in plasma phase, lowest order in coupling constant are assumed. Entropy production due to irreversible processes is discussed.
